Board Officers definition

Board Officers means the Chairperson, Secretary, and Treasurer of the Board.
Board Officers means those individuals who are elected Directors and hold an office of the Board of Directors, which includes the Chair, Vice Chair(s), Secretary and Treasurer.
Board Officers means the president, vice president and secretary of the board of medicine.
